Rationale 

Pushing the Boundaries - What is Art?

In this Semester Unit the Year 10 students explore the question “What is Art”.  They are challenged to investigate their current ideas and beliefs and to explore contemporary ideas and methods.  They are encouraged to explore new materials and methods as they respond to their world in a visual and creative way.

Course Content 

The course will explore a wide range of art materials and techniques to find visual solutions to a problem or theme set for the class. Whilst painting and drawing in their various forms are central to the course, students will create a major work drawn from the following areas: sculpture, ceramics, three-dimensional studies, printmaking and airbrushing.  All students will complete a unit in investigating photography and printing techniques.  Editing of images is done on Photoshop.  The theoretical aspects of Art deal with gaining an appreciation for fine art in contemporary society as well as from past cultures.
